Dan Whitakers new album ‘One More Story Told‘ is out on Friday 13th August 2021 and is a collection of new old songs as in all songs rediscovered or reimagined for a new audience. One such song is ‘Please Tell My Baby‘ a song that was written almost 20 years ago. Then Dan was in a band called ‘Great Plain Gypsies‘ and was the principal songwriter and singer for the band at the time. It’s a song about two lovers who part ways without the ease and convenience of today’s modern technology. For one reason or another the lovers can’t be together and this song explores what happens when two souls can’t be together.

Dan Whitaker is a name you may not have heard of but needs to be on your music radar. His body of work ranges from solo albums like ‘Moving On With You’ and his honky tonk band ‘The Shinebenders’. Dan began his musical journey by listening to Johnny Cash, Grateful Dead and Punk Rock. His first band was more a rock band but slowly he started listening to classic country artists by drowning his sorrows by listening to Kris Kristofferson and Willie Nelson.
Dan Whitaker a song writing maestro.
Dan started with the saxophone at a young age but then later on learned piano, then bass and then picked up the guitar aged 16 with further tutelage under jazz musicians later in life. Big influences on his music has been Blues and Appalachian music and distilled into his jazz infused country music.
The remastered ‘Moving On With You’ album released in 2020 was and is his most personal album, living in a bad section of Chicago he wrote all the songs due to a combination of isolation and marking another stage in his life by getting married. Dan expressed himself in his songs and then recorded the album in his living room live way back in 1999. ‘Star Crossed Lovers’ and ‘Without Your Love’ are stand out tracks in the album. When inspiration strikes Dan tries to use that and write down this seed of a song before it floats away. His dreams act as a way to inspire the melodies and chords in his songs. For the past 15 years he’s been paying with The Shinebenders’ and then when the pandemic he was by himself with the benefit of the band so he started doing livestreams with his older more folk and rock songs.

This time alone has allowed Dan to focus on producing more music by himself. His next album will be a solo album which is full of songs that were left dormant but now will see the light of day. Dan plays 6 different instruments on the album and with support from some of The Shinebenders’.
